This site conducts Phase I –IV Central Nervous System (CNS) trials.

 

eStudy Site’s CNS division operates out of Alvarado Hospital in Eastern San Diego County. Alvarado Hospital is located near San Diego State University, approximately 11 miles Northeast of Downtown San Diego. The hospital serves a population of more than 1.2 million with a range of programs including emergency medicine services, neuroscience, rehabilitation, and surgical services.CNS Studies

Site Description:

  • 4800 sq feet
  • 1 large ecg/exam room with 2 exam tables and privacy curtains
  • 3 patient interview offices
  • 2 physician offices
  • 2 monitoring suites with 2 data ports in each
  • Temperature controlled/locked drug room with limited access and a refrigerator
  • Large walk-through laboratory with 20below deep freeze/centrifuge/dry ice maker/patient bathroom w/specimen “pass thru”
  • Site owned ECG machine/digital scale/digital vital signs machine/centrifuge
  • Large “library” designated for CRF and Source Document storage
  • Designated Conference room for private meetings
  • Secure E-mail link with Sponsors
  • Site provided food at deli on first floor
  • Pharmacy located on first floor
  • Walking distance to trolley and emergency equipped hospital (Alvarado Hospital)
  • Less than one mile away from Inpatient Behavioral health facility for inpatient trials (Alvarado Parkway Institute)

Recruitment and Retention:

  • Designated CNS Recruitment and Retention Team
  • Members of this team provide retention visits between scheduled study visits to ensure patient compliance with protocol
  • They conduct frequent and numerous “recruitment” and lunch/learn visits to community physicians in their recruitment efforts
  • Transportation provided for subjects to/from their study visits.
  • Investigators get out into the community and provide free lectures related to the CNS research field and diagnoses.
